  • Sr. Eileen Myers

    Educator

    Adrian Dominican Sister Eileen (Margaret Aloysius) Meyers, 92, died June 1 in Adrian, Michigan.

    Born in Michigan, she was in the 75th year of her religious life.

    She ministered in education in Michigan, Illinois, Florida and Ohio, worked in the motherhouse offices and volunteered in New Orleans for six months following Hurricane Katrina.

    In the Archdiocese of Chicago, she taught kindergarten at Queen of Angels (1948-1950) and elementary school at St. Kilian (1953-1960).

    She is survived by her sisters Loretta Fraley and Dorothy Burgess.

  • Sr. Catherine Ahern

    Educator, counselor

    Adrian Dominican Sister Catherine (Jane Patrice) Ahern, 93, died June 2 in La Grange.

    Born in Chicago, Sister Catherine graduated from Mercy High School before entering the Adrian Dominican community. She was in her 71st year of religious life.

    She ministered in education and as a counselor in Illinois, Michigan and California.

    In the Archdiocese of Chicago, she taught at St. Joseph, Homewood (1955-19600, and Regina Dominican High School, Wilmette (1968-1973), and was a teacher and counselor at the Cook County Juvenile Detention Center (1974-2003).

    She is survived by a brother, Eugene Ahern, and a sister, Jane Cantieri.

  • Sr. Marie Geraldine Brownell

    Educator

    Adrian Dominican Sister Marie Geraldine (Barbara Jane) Brownell, 93, died June 25 in Adrian, Michigan.

    Born in Detroit, she was in the 74th year of her religious life.

    Sister Marie Geraldine ministered in education in Michigan, Florida and Illinois.

    In the Archdiocese of Chicago, she taught at St. Kilian (1950-1960).

    She is survived by a brother, Phillip Brownell.

  • Sr. Janet Persyk

    Chaplain, educator

    Adrian Dominican Sister Janet (Mary Paulette) Persyk, 93, died July 20 in Adrian, Michigan.

    Born in Detroit, she was in the 75th year of her religious profession.

    Sister Janet ministered in education and as a hospital chaplain in Michigan, Florida; and Illinois

    In the Archdiocese of Chicago, she was a chaplain at Resurrection Medica Center (1988-1992) and St. Elizabeth Hospital (1992-1997) and offered pastoral care to the elderly at Marillac House Social Center (1998-2000).

  • Sr. Jeanne Marie Suerth

    Educator, maintenance worker

    Sister of Notre Dame de Namur Jeanne Marie (Jeanne Patricia) Suerth, 89, died July 24.

    Born in Chicago, she entered the Sisters of Notre Dame de Namur in Cincinnati in 1953. She taught in elementary schools and programs for adults in Ohio and Illinois, and she oversaw the maintenance services for some of her community´s largest institutions, including the Province Center and Infirmary in Reading, Ohio. 

    In 1988, Jeanne Marie started a new ministry: “Jeanne on the Scene,” a home maintenance service for seniors that provided a variety of services.
